"An ideal reheat Rankine cycle operates between the pressure limits of 10 kPa and 8 MPa, with reheat occurring at 4 MPa. The temperature of steam at the inlets of both turbines is 500°C, and the enthalpy of steam is 3185 kJ/kg at the exit of the high-pressure turbine, and 2247 kJ/kg at the exit of the low-pressure turbine. Disregarding the pump work, determine the work of the turbines. The inlet enthalpies must be listed and the work of the low and of the high pressure turbines per unit mass.

Using the problem above given the high-pressure turbine work per unit mass (whp) and the low-pressure turbine work per unit mass (wlp) and the heat input of the steam generator initial pass (qsg1) and reheat (qrh) per unit mass write down the relationship to determine the thermal efficiency.
